Tiling Design Patterns - A Case Study Using the Interpreter Pattern

פרסום מחקרי: פרק בספר / בדוח / בכנספרסום בספר כנסביקורת עמיתים

תקציר

This paper explains how patterns can be used to describe the implementation of other patterns. It is demonstrated how certain design patterns can describe their own design. This is a fundamental reflexive relationship in pattern relationships. The process of assembling patterns by other patterns is named pattern tiling. Tiling enables us to interweave simple understood concepts of patterns into their complex real-life implementation. Several pattern tilings for the Interpreter design pattern are illustrated.

שפה מקוריתאנגלית
כותר פרסום המארחProceedings of the Conference on Object-Oriented Programming Systems, Languages, and Applications, OOPSLA
עמודים206-217
מספר עמודים12
כרך32
מהדורה10
מזהי עצם דיגיטלי (DOIs)
סטטוס פרסוםפורסם - אוק׳ 1997
פורסם באופן חיצוניכן
אירועProceedings of the 1997 12th Annual Conference on Object-Oriented Programming, Systems, Languages, and Applications, OOPSLA'97 - Atlanta, GA, USA
משך הזמן: 5 אוק׳ 19979 אוק׳ 1997

סדרות פרסומים

שםSIGPLAN Notices (ACM Special Interest Group on Programming Languages)
מוציא לאורAssociation for Computing Machinery (ACM)
ISSN (מודפס)0362-1340

כנס

כנסProceedings of the 1997 12th Annual Conference on Object-Oriented Programming, Systems, Languages, and Applications, OOPSLA'97
עירAtlanta, GA, USA
תקופה5/10/979/10/97

טביעת אצבע

להלן מוצגים תחומי המחקר של הפרסום 'Tiling Design Patterns - A Case Study Using the Interpreter Pattern'. יחד הם יוצרים טביעת אצבע ייחודית.

פורמט ציטוט ביבליוגרפי